SY 5785 ABBOTSBURY WEST STREET, NORTH SIDE

10/98 No 50 (formerly listed as 26.1.56 Cotoneaster) GV II

Detached House. Early C19. Rubble-stone walls with dressed stone quoins and an ashlar plat-band between the storeys. Slate roof with stone gable-copings. C19 brick stacks at gable ends. 2 storeys. 3 windows, original sashes with glazing- bars, 5 panes' width, square stone architraves and cills. Front door at centre, flush-panelled with 2 top lights, square stone architrave, C19.
